Nyambe Bibliography
(corrections/additions always welcome)

  • Nyambe African Adventures by Chris Dolunt, hardcover d20 RPG, published by Atlas Games
  • Chris Dolunt on real world counterparts and inspiration for Nyambe.
  • Dire Spirits by Chris Dolunt, an introductory adventure with pregenerated characters, published by Atlas Games
  • Ancestral Vault by Chris Dolunt and Chris Jones, a book of equipment and magic items, published by Atlas Games
  • "An Introduction to African Adventures" by Chris Dolunt d20 Weekly E-zine
  • "A Nyamban Herbal" by Chris Dolunt. It includes some herbs that got cut out of the Ancestral Vault book: Borage, Cayenna, and Myrrh. Pyramid MagazineJuly, 2003.
  • Chris Jones did an article for d20 Weekly with some other herbs cut from Ancestral Vault, "A Fragment from Baird's Botanical" (this is now available through Pyramid Magazine back issues, requires subscription).
  • "The Monster Factory: Nyambe" it contains a bunch of monsters that got cut out of the hardcover: Aigamuxa, Nsanga, Mbilintu, Sirenian, Vampire Moth, Giant Catfish, Giant Sloth, an alternate stats for the Hyena, Zebra, and Werehyena. Gaming Frontiers magazine issue #2
  • "When Giraffes Attack!" The PCs are attacked by rabid giraffes and kill the animals, angering the local formians. Game Trade magazine #30, August, 2002.
  • Nyambe section for the Stargate SG1 Role-Playing Game by Alderac Entertainment Group. Its only about a page or so, but it explains how you can turn Nyambe into a sci-fi setting and fit it into the Stargate universe.
  • "The Haunted Kraal", unpublished convention adventure written for Atlas Games by Chris Dolunt (available to Atlas Special Ops members).
  • "The Secret of Semar" by Henry Lopez, unpublished convention adventure written for Living Arcanis (available to RPGA DMs).
  • The Stilt-Walker PrC - an article by Chris Jones that appeared in the September/October 2003 issue of Campaign
  • Nyambe also appears in Human Head Studios' Redhurst: Academy of Magic Student Handbook (2003) as a location that the wandering academy has visited.
